Vincetoxicum sui

Taxonomy ID: 2072782 (for references in articles please use NCBI:txid2072782)
current name
Vincetoxicum sui (Y.H.Tseng & C.T.Chao) T.C.Hsu, 2021
basionym:
Tylophora sui Y.H.Tseng & C.T.Chao, 2011
holotype of Tylophora sui: Yen-Hsueh Tseng 4668 (TCF)
NCBI BLAST name: eudicots
Rank: species
Genetic code: Translation table 1 (Standard)
Mitochondrial genetic code: Translation table 1 (Standard)
Plastid genetic code: Translation table 11 (Bacterial, Archaeal and Plant Plastid)
Lineage( full )
cellular organisms; Eukaryota; Viridiplantae; Streptophyta; Streptophytina; Embryophyta; Tracheophyta; Euphyllophyta; Spermatophyta; Magnoliopsida; Mesangiospermae; eudicotyledons; Gunneridae; Pentapetalae; asterids; lamiids; Gentianales; Apocynaceae; Asclepiadoideae; Asclepiadeae; Tylophorinae; Vincetoxicum
